Types of Purification Systems for Homes
Homeowners have multiple options for improving water and air quality through advanced purification systems. These technologies range from comprehensive whole-home solutions to targeted point-of-use filtration methods designed to address specific contaminant concerns. Point-of-use reverse osmosis systems offer precise water treatment for individual fixtures, providing an effective approach to removing potentially harmful substances.
The most common types of home purification systems include:
- Reverse Osmosis Systems: Advanced filtration using membrane technology
- Water Softeners: Mineral reduction and hardness control
- Activated Carbon Filters: Removing chlorine, sediment, and organic compounds
- UV Purification Systems: Eliminating bacteria and microorganisms
- Whole-House Filtration Units: Comprehensive water treatment for entire home
Water softening technologies play a crucial role in home purification strategies. Home water softener systems utilize ion exchange processes to remove minerals like calcium and magnesium, preventing mineral buildup and improving overall water quality. These systems not only enhance water performance but also protect plumbing infrastructure and household appliances.

Modern purification technologies go beyond simple filtration, integrating smart monitoring and adaptive treatment capabilities. Advanced systems can now detect contaminant levels in real-time, automatically adjusting filtration processes to ensure maximum efficiency and water quality. This intelligent approach represents a significant leap forward in home water treatment, providing homeowners with unprecedented control over their water resources.
Here is a comparison of common home purification systems and their unique benefits:
| Purification System | Main Purpose | Key Advantage |
|---|---|---|
| Reverse Osmosis | Removes dissolved solids | Excellent contaminant reduction |
| Water Softener | Reduces water hardness | Extends appliance lifespan |
| Activated Carbon Filter | Adsorbs organics and chlorine | Improves taste and odor |
| UV Purifier | Inactivates microorganisms | Chemical-free disinfection |
| Whole-House Filtration | Filters all water entering home | Complete household coverage |

Thermal conversion technologies play a crucial role in modern purification systems. Solar thermal water purification methods leverage sunlight to generate water vapor, creating a natural distillation process that removes contaminants through heat-based separation. This approach transforms traditional energy-intensive purification into a more sustainable, low-cost solution for producing clean water.

Water treatment technologies play a crucial role in sustainable home management. Efficient water softener systems help prevent mineral buildup, which not only extends appliance life but also improves overall energy efficiency. By reducing detergent requirements and enhancing cleaning effectiveness, these systems offer tangible economic and environmental benefits.
